Overview

Maximum comfort in the palm of your hand



The Wacom Grip Pen is a meticulously crafted stylus that is ideal for all digital professionals looking for comfort. It has an anatomically shaped grip area that reduces grip effort by up to 40%. This reduces wrist fatigue and stress so you can work more efficiently for longer. It's lightweight and also features optimal balance and tilt sensitivity for a natural grip. Cordless and battery-free, it features two customizable side buttons and a pressure-sensitive eraser. Main features:
  • Wacom Tip Sensor Style : 2048 levels of pressure sensitivity
  • Anatomically shaped grip area
  • Reduces grip effort by up to 40%.
  • Ideal for intensive use: reduces wrist fatigue
  • Customizable side buttons & rubber
  • Tilt sensitivity
  • Lightweight: comfortable to use
  • Compatibility: Intuos Pro (PTH-451, PTH-651, PTH-851), Intuos5 (all models), Intuos4 (all models), Cintiq 21UX (DTK2100), Cintiq 24HD, Cintiq 24HD touch, Cintiq 22HD, Cintiq 22HD touch, Cintiq 13HD, Cintiq Companion, Cintiq Companion Hybrid, Cintiq Pro and Mobile Studio Pro (all models)
